The payout triangle: size, terms, and speed

When you compare the best payout online slots UK players can access, you are really comparing three separate things. First is the theoretical return-to-player percentage, or RTP, which tells you how much a game returns over millions of spins. Second is the wagering requirement attached to any bonus you use, which determines how much you must stake before winnings become withdrawable. Third is the speed at which the casino processes your withdrawal once you have met those conditions.

Most newcomers fixate on the first and ignore the second two. A slot with a 97% RTP sounds marvellous, but if it sits behind a 65x wagering requirement, your effective return collapses. Conversely, a modest 95% slot with a 20x requirement and same-day payouts often proves the better value. The wise player weighs all three together, not just the headline number.

Reading RTP and volatility like a seasoned player

RTP is a long-run statistical average, not a promise for any single session. A slot rated 96% does not hand back £96 from every £100 you stake; it means that over an enormous number of spins, the game is designed to return that proportion. Your own evening could end well above or below that figure. Treat RTP as a guide to the game’s generosity, not a personal forecast.

Volatility tells a different story. Low-volatility slots pay small amounts frequently, keeping your balance ticking over but rarely delivering a life-changing spin. High-volatility games pay out less often but with bigger prizes when they land. If you have a limited bankroll and want a long session, choose low or medium volatility. If you can stomach dry spells for the chance of a significant hit, high volatility suits you better.

Independent testing labs certify that a game’s random number generator works correctly and that the advertised RTP matches reality. In the UK, licensed operators must use games from providers whose software has passed these rigorous checks. When you play at a U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) licensed site, you can trust that the game you see is the game you get — every licensed operator displays its licence number, and you can verify it on the regulator’s register.

Feature mechanics that define modern slots

Today’s best payout online slots UK players enjoy come packed with features that shape how you play. Megaways games use a dynamic reel system where the number of ways to win changes with every spin, often reaching over 100,000 paylines. These slots tend toward medium-to-high volatility, with cascading reels that can chain multiple wins from a single spin.

Jackpot slots operate on a different logic. Progressive jackpots pool a slice of every stake across a network, with the prize growing until someone hits it. The odds are long, and the RTP often sits lower to fund the jackpot, but the potential reward explains the appeal. Fixed jackpots, by contrast, pay a set amount and typically offer more forgiving odds alongside a steadier RTP.

Hold and nudge mechanics, popular in classic-style games, give you control over the reels after a spin. A hold keeps a symbol in place while the others respin, while a nudge shifts a reel by a single position. These features add a skill-adjacent layer to what remains a game of chance, and they often appear in slots with bonus rounds triggered by scatter symbols.

Stake limits and structuring a sensible session

UK regulations set clear boundaries for online slots. Since April 2020, funding a gambling session with a credit card has been prohibited across Great Britain, so you cannot borrow to play. More recently, in 2025, stake limits arrived for online slots: a maximum of £5 per spin for most players, and just £2 per spin for those aged 18 to 24. These limits apply across all UKGC-licensed sites, so the best payout online slots UK players can access all sit within these bounds.

The £5 cap is generous enough for most recreational players, but it changes how you approach high-volatility games. With a lower ceiling, you need more spins to chase a big win, which means managing your bankroll carefully. A sensible session structure looks like this: decide your total budget before you start, divide it into a number of spins you can afford to lose entirely, and stop when either the budget or your time limit is reached. Never chase losses by increasing stakes — the cap exists partly to protect you from yourself.

Withdrawal speed: what actually makes it fast

When you want a fast withdrawal casino, the crucial factor is verification, not the casino’s stated processing time. If your identity documents are already on file and approved, most operators will process a withdrawal within hours. If you have never verified, expect a delay of 24 to 48 hours while checks complete.

Your chosen payment method also matters. E-wallets like PayPal and Skrill typically receive funds within a few hours of approval. Bank transfers take one to three working days. Debit card withdrawals sit somewhere in between. If speed is your priority, fund your account and withdraw via the same e-wallet, and make sure your documents are verified before you request a withdrawal.

A quick glossary of slot terms

Before you dive in, familiarise yourself with the language operators use. The table below explains the most common terms in plain English.

Term Plain-English meaning Practical note
RTP Return-to-player percentage over many spins Higher is better, but it is not a session guarantee
Volatility Frequency and size of wins High volatility suits patient players
Wagering requirement How many times bonus funds must be staked Typically 20x–65x; check before claiming
Game weighting What proportion of stakes count toward wagering Slots usually count 100%, table games less
Max win The largest single win a game can pay Often capped at a multiple of your stake

Operator terms change frequently, so always check the current wagering requirements and game weightings on the promotions page before you commit. A bonus that looks generous on paper can be poor value once you account for restrictions.

Your slot questions, answered

What does RTP actually mean for my chances of winning?

RTP is the theoretical percentage a slot returns to players over an enormous number of spins. A 96% game is designed to return £96 for every £100 staked in the long run, but your individual session can end anywhere. It is a useful comparison tool between games, not a promise of what you will personally receive.

When should I choose a high-volatility slot over a low-volatility one?

Choose high volatility when you have a bankroll that can survive long dry spells and you are chasing a significant win. Choose low volatility when you want frequent small payouts to keep a session going. Your temperament matters as much as your budget — if waiting fifty spins for a win feels miserable, stick to calmer games.

Why do operators attach wagering requirements to bonuses?

Wagering requirements stop players from depositing, claiming a bonus, and withdrawing instantly. They are a commercial safeguard that ensures the casino recoups the bonus cost through play. They typically range from 20x to 65x, and a £50 bonus at 35x requires £1,750 in total stakes before winnings become withdrawable.
